China presses Iran on nuclear incentives
16 Aug, 2006 07:47

A top China envoy urged Iran to accept a package of incentives in return for halting uranium enrichment.
In Tehran , Deputy Foreign Minister Cui Tiankai told Iranian opposite number Ali Larijani that China hoped Iran would “seize the opportunity to respond to the package in a positive way.” Five permanent members of the UN Security Council, plus Germany , offered the incentives package in exchange for a pledge that Iran would halt its nuclear programme. Iran said it will respond to the offer by August 22. It could face sanctions for a refusal.
